4WBQ
Crystal structure of the exonuclease domain of QIP (QDE-2 interacting protein) solved by native-SAD phasing.
Experimental procedure
Experimental method | SINGLE WAVELENGTH |
Source type | SYNCHROTRON |
Source details | SLS BEAMLINE X06DA |
Synchrotron site | SLS |
Beamline | X06DA |
Temperature [K] | 100 |
Detector technology | PIXEL |
Collection date | 2013-07-08 |
Detector | DECTRIS PILATUS 2M-F |
Wavelength(s) | 2.0664 |
Spacegroup name | P 32 2 1 |
Unit cell lengths | 77.040, 77.040, 112.310 |
Unit cell angles | 90.00, 90.00, 120.00 |
Refinement procedure
Resolution | 42.963 - 2.693 |
R-factor | 0.1748 |
Rwork | 0.172 |
R-free | 0.22700 |
Structure solution method | SAD |
RMSD bond length | 0.002 |
RMSD bond angle | 0.587 |
Data reduction software | XDS |
Data scaling software | XSCALE |
Phasing software | SHELXDE |
Refinement software | PHENIX ((phenix.refine: 1.9_1692)) |
